Fengjia Night Market or Fengjia Shopping Town as what it’s commonly known is the largest night market in Taiwan. It’s located in Xitun District of Taichung City.
Though it is called a “night market”, stalls here close at around 11:00 PM. This market is really big, you might need to visit it twice to fully explore the area.

This night market undeniably justifies its nickname to be a “shopping town”, as you can see there are lots of stores for shoes, clothes, and wants. And surprisingly, shoes here are very very very affordable, plus it’s tax-free!
